This vintage Anatolian kilim reflects the rich weaving traditions of rural Turkey. Handwoven using traditional techniques and natural materials, it represents the long-standing textile culture of Anatolia where weaving has been an essential part of everyday life for centuries.
The geometric motifs and balanced composition create a distinctive visual character that is typical of traditional Anatolian flatweaves. Each kilim carries small variations in texture and pattern, which are natural characteristics of handmade pieces and add to the authenticity of the work.
Such kilims were originally woven for practical household use and often remained within families for many years. Today they are appreciated not only as decorative textiles but also as cultural objects that reflect the history and artistic expression of Anatolian weaving traditions.
